Transaction 784ff76887004dda5953dd4a93c9b7b6bf244f7f98811f21d0e6fc9fe42bfe76
1 Input
2 Outputs
- 784ff76887004dda5953dd4a93c9b7b6bf244f7f98811f21d0e6fc9fe42bfe76:0
- 784ff76887004dda5953dd4a93c9b7b6bf244f7f98811f21d0e6fc9fe42bfe76:1
value 159824
address 1Kec1FXbBdtoQ9mMH9E6VapKsRXHt1rCY2
value 8430837
address 1JFs8vQU7atbyAjaQpqkvNPzerbq2UKiDg